?HǫrðG Lv 1V (Harð 5)
minni Auðr hlíðar urðþvengs
‘my Auðr of the slope of the stone-thong’ = WOMAN = Þuríðr
the stone-thong, → SNAKE
the slope of the SNAKE → GOLD
my Auðr of the GOLD → WOMAN = Þuríðr
VíglÞ Lv 6V (Vígl 9)
Auðr asklaugar
‘the Auðr of the ash-bath’ = WOMAN = Ketilríðr
the Auðr of the ash-bath, → WOMAN = Ketilríðr
